If you’re considering a first-time visit to Disneyland and Disney California Adventure Park, knowing where to start and how to start planning can be half the battle.  Luckily for those considering a visit to the West Coast Mouse, there are some helpful tools and strategies that will help you cobble together the perfect visit to the theme parks.  To help you get started, here 6 of our favorite tips and resources.

6 Strategies to Help You Plan Your Perfect Disneyland Getaway 2

1.Be sure to download the Disneyland App – For those heading to Disneyland for the first time, the official Disneyland App is a pretty helpful resource.  The app will provide you with park maps, attraction wait times, entertainment guides as well as allow you to manage your FastPasses and photo downloads (for those that have purchased the MaxPass add-on.)  You can also purchase tickets using the app, find out where to meet your favorite characters and keep up to speed on theme park hours.  The app can be downloaded here.

3. Make getting to and from the airport a breeze with Disneyland Express – For those flying into LAX or John Wayne Airport, Disneyland Express, takes all the stress out of trying to get from the airports to you Disneyland Hotel.  Providing transfers to Disneyland’s three onsite resorts as well as Anaheim area hotels, getting to Disney couldn’t be any easier.  For more information on the service as well as other Disneyland transportation options check out this article.

6 Strategies to Help You Plan Your Perfect Disneyland Getaway 4

4. Make those dining reservations early – Disneyland Resort is jam-packed with incredible eateries.  However, getting a table on the day at some of the more popular locations can prove tricky.  To make sure you’re making the most of your meals,  Disneyland allows guests to book dining reservations for many of the table service eateries (including character dining) up to 60 days in advance.  Reservations can be made by calling 714.781.DINE.

6. Make Disneyland’s In-Park social media a go-to resource – When visiting the parks, I recommend following @DisneylandToday on Twitter for information about Disneyland, Disney California Adventure, Downtown Disney and the resort hotels with live updates. They team is also really great when it comes to answering any questions you may have while at the parks.
